Last Price: $10.01 Ending Date and Time (GMT): 2004-11-03 02:03:24 [IMAGE]Ngourno-Karabakh was taken from Armenia by the Soviets and made a
part of Azerbaijan, despite the ethnic and religious differences,
during the 1920s. After the Soviet Union fell apart in a cloud of
greasy, slightly radioactive, smoke, the arrangement fell apart. The
locals revolted against the Azeris and with Armenia's help,
successfully liberated themselves and helped themselves to a heaping
portion of Azerbaijan proper. This is probably not over, but at least
now there are coins. Here are the first coins of Karabakh I have ever
offered! All are BU and dated 2004.

Last Price: $3.50 Ending Date and Time (GMT): 2004-10-29 03:44:56 Tonga remains the only kingdom in the South Pacific. The King has it
soft. Among his 110,00 subjects no political parties have been
organized. However, Tongatapu.net reports:
Tongans developed a complex family ranking system whereby the eldest
female (and her descendants) held higher rank within the family than
the brothers. This seemingly unique maternal structure intertwines
with the paternal inheritance system (eldest son receiving rights to
all property and titles) to develop a system whereby no two
individuals can hold the same rank within society. For example,
individual "A" with higher paternal/social rank than individual "B",
but is inferior to "B" if "B"s mother is the eldest female on the
family of "A"s father.
No wonder there are no political parties! They have family.
